CI note: the Hollowmere event schema registry pipeline keeps failing at the compatibility gate, not the publish step. Root cause is a stale snapshot of the consumer matrix cached on the Driftvale runners; clearing the cache and re-running resolves it every time. No schema rollback is needed for the Kestrelbrook release. For audit purposes, the registry stamps each gate run with a build token, reproduced below.

pipeline stamp: htk9_608b8770b

Ticket: Vault locked mid-migration — Hollowbyte staging

Welcome aboard! The zero-downtime migration on the orders schema paused because the config vault auto-locked at step 3 of 5. Dual writes are still running, so nothing's broken. Just unlock, resume the backfill, and watch the lag graph. Unlock it with the passphrase below.

unlock words, fahof-tawif: fenwyn-istath

Runbook: Graphlace dependency visualizer. Before rendering a graph, confirm the snapshot date matches the manifest under review; stale snapshots have caused false findings before. Render jobs run in the isolated Quarry environment and never touch production data. The visualizer queries the internal manifest index over mutual TLS, and requests must also carry the service key shown below.

service key, fafof-yagug: qvz3-94e

## Authentication

The Scrapwarden sweeper runs against the Holloway resource registry every six hours. On-call: if a sweep stalls, check token validity first — expired credentials cause silent no-ops, not errors. Tokens are scoped to delete-orphaned only; no write access elsewhere. Manual sweeps require the same credential. Rotate after any manual use from a laptop. Current sweeper key follows.

service key, tafof-bageg: kto7_3d2pBYI

Hi team,

Before I hand off the 3.2 release, please note the humidity sensor drift reported on Verdana controllers in the Elmbrook trial site. Drift exceeds 4% after roughly ten days of continuous operation; firmware 3.2.1 adds an automatic recalibration cycle every 72 hours. Support should advise growers to install 3.2.1 and trigger a manual recalibration once. The hotfix bundle must be verified before distribution, so I'm including the signing key used for the 3.2.1 packages below.

release key, fahof-yagap: bky3_m5d